Strava for your coding assistants
Edgee Team positions itself as the 'Strava for your coding assistants,' offering developers and teams a comprehensive dashboard to monitor and optimize their AI-driven coding activities. By integrating seamlessly with GitHub and popular AI agents like Claude Code and Codex, it tracks every session, attributes contributions, and ranks team members based on their efficiency and token usage. This visibility helps teams identify who is shipping more with less, manage AI costs effectively, and foster healthy competition through leaderboards. Its privacy controls allow sharing insights publicly or keeping data confidential, making it ideal for collaborative environments aiming to improve productivity and cost efficiency. Perfect for teams leveraging AI coding assistants, Edgee Team provides actionable insights to boost individual and collective performance while maintaining transparency on resource expenditure.

Raise an AI that actually learns how you work
MuleRun is an innovative AI tool designed for individuals and professionals seeking a highly personalized digital assistant. Unlike traditional AI solutions, MuleRun is a self-evolving personal AI that continuously learns from your work habits, decision patterns, and preferences, becoming more refined over time. It runs seamlessly on a dedicated cloud virtual machine, operating 24/7 even when you're offline, and proactively prepares the information and resources you need before you ask. With no coding or complex setup required, users can effortlessly raise their AI and watch it adapt to their unique workflows. This makes MuleRun especially appealing to busy professionals, entrepreneurs, and teams aiming to boost productivity through tailored automation and intelligent assistance.
